Hi HotDuCk!
We receive generally favorable feedback on DLNA-enabled receivers from Onkyo, Denon, Kenwood, Yamaha, Pioneer, and Sony.
I have an Onkyo TX-NR609 sitting here and it works flawlessly, and it's a beautiful device. I have another older Onkyo unit (non-DLNA compatible) that still works perfectly after 6 years of being powered on pretty much 24/7. They make a great product for sure.
Onkyo also has Spotify built right in (they are the only receivers with this integration, AFAIK) which of course requires a Spotify Premium account, but of course Jamcast and the Virtual Soundcard comes to the rescue for non-Premium users.
